Abstract

The method of increasing the efficiency of hydromechanized extraction of ferromanganese nodules of the Baltic Sea is proposed. The object of the research are the processes occurring in the perforated insert located behind the power unit in the bottom zone and designed to remove excess water and sludge. The design of the perforated spigot and the relationship between its length and the parameters of the extraction process are described. The design scheme of the laboratory bench, the data obtained during the experiment and the results of their primary processing are presented.
